Characteristics of Nozzle Nozzle Processing Technology
The characteristics of the processing technology of different
processing technology equipment, characteristics and processing
accuracy were described. With the increase in national emission
requirements, the application of high pressure common rail
technology, nozzle to the number of porous, small aperture
direction. Its processing quality directly affects the atomization
characteristics of the nozzle, oil penetration and flow
coefficient, the ultimate impact
Diesel engine economy, power and emission targets. At present, the
domestic for the nozzle nozzle of the main processing methods are
four: in the frequency or pneumatic high-speed bench drill using
manual drilling; CNC three-axis drilling drilling hole; ; Use of
laser drilling machine processing nozzle. In addition, for the
follow-up processing of the nozzle hole spray extrusion process and
electrolysis to the pressure chamber nozzle burr process. With the
progress of technology, in the frequency conversion or pneumatic
high-speed bench drill with manual drilling process has been phased
out; laser drilling machine processing hole technology is still in
the experimental stage, has not been used in the actual production;
electrolysis to pressure Chamber nozzle burr process, but the hole
on the burr has a certain role in the removal, can not change the
nozzle diameter and roughness. In this article, this article only
describes other processing methods.
